What is the application process for IES University Bhopal scholarships?
Applying for scholarships at IES University Bhopal involves distinct processes depending on the scholarship type. Students should adhere to specific guidelines for university-based and government-sponsored programs to ensure timely consideration.
| Scholarship Type | Application Method (2025) | Key Requirement |
|---|---|---|
| IES University Merit-Based | Official university website or admissions office | Submission of scholarship application form |
| IES University Need-Based | Official university website or admissions office | Submission of scholarship application form, financial documentation |
| State Government Schemes | Designated state government portals | Adherence to state-specific norms and deadlines |
| Central Government Schemes | Designated central government portals | Adherence to central government-specific norms and deadlines |
| Professional Institution Student Scheme | Government portals | Proof of SC/ST/OBC/Minority status, academic records |
| International Scholarships (e.g., Anne Reid Memorial) | Specific funding body's application process | Meeting external eligibility criteria and deadlines |
